1981 Isuzu Trooper vs. 2002 Jaguar S-Type

To start off, 2002 Jaguar S-Type is newer by 21 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1981 Isuzu Trooper.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1981 Isuzu Trooper would be higher. At 2,498 cc (6 cylinders), 2002 Jaguar S-Type is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2002 Jaguar S-Type (205 HP @ 6800 RPM) has 131 more horse power than 1981 Isuzu Trooper. (74 HP @ 4400 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2002 Jaguar S-Type should accelerate faster than 1981 Isuzu Trooper.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2002 Jaguar S-Type weights approximately 138 kg more than 1981 Isuzu Trooper.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 1981 Isuzu Trooper is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2002 Jaguar S-Type.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1981 Isuzu Trooper will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2002 Jaguar S-Type (250 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 80 more torque (in Nm) than 1981 Isuzu Trooper. (170 Nm @ 2500 RPM). This means 2002 Jaguar S-Type will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1981 Isuzu Trooper.
